Etymology

From aesthetic plus the noun-forming ending -ics, on the model of words like "physics" or "ethics."

What is the difference between aesthetics and aesthetic?

"Aesthetics" is the field of study or general theory concerned with beauty and taste, while "aesthetic" (used as a singular noun) usually describes a particular style or set of visual qualities, as in "a minimalist aesthetic."

Is aesthetics singular or plural?

Despite ending in "-s," "aesthetics" is treated as a singular, uncountable noun when referring to the philosophical discipline, as in "aesthetics is a branch of philosophy."

What is the difference between aesthetics and design?

"Aesthetics" concerns the underlying principles and perception of beauty and taste, while "design" refers to the practical process of creating something with a particular function and appearance. Aesthetics informs design choices but is broader and more theoretical.
